Output d9ded0602d144431134ec6c41d56befad2fc350f12d8701e5bb4ae0e9b401dfd:1

value
676898660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50121d569564a1ae5ae14962e9ca8a6f64d09f67 OP_EQUALVERIFY OP_CHECKSIG
address
18JNkyKhEV7YSgtyNGGKX5Kgg5VFdKxERu
transaction
d9ded0602d144431134ec6c41d56befad2fc350f12d8701e5bb4ae0e9b401dfd
confirmations
513915
spent
true